Monster solar farm backed by Atlassian founder about to get ‘significantly bigger’

  • Aug 23, 2021
  • 1 min read


In order to improve the efficiency of Sun Cable’s proposed giant solar farms, the company has teamed up with the University of NSW-based Australian Centre for Advanced Solar Photovoltaics (ACAP).

Renate Egan, a senior ACAP executive, said her group would start with identifying the best investments for modules and installation of the array itself. ACAP will also develop an open-source model with data publicly available by mid-2022 to help spur projects to be built by other operators.
